Notes:
(i) See Safe Operating Area curves or contact the factory for the appropriate derating.
(ii) During solder reflow of SMD package version, do not elevate the module, case, pins, or internal component temperatures above a peak of 215°C. For
further guidance refer to the application note, “Reflow Soldering Requirements for Plug-in Power Surface Mount Products,” (SLTA051).
Pin Descriptions
+Vin:
The positive input supply for the module with respect
to –Vin. When powering the module from a –48-V telecom
central office supply, this input is connected to the primary
system ground.
–Vin:
The negative input supply for the module, and the
0-VDC reference for the ‘Remote On/Off’ and ‘±Vo Adjust’
control inputs. When the module is powered from a +48-V
supply, this input is connected to the input source return.
Remote On/Off:
This is an open-collector (open-drain)
negative logic input that enables the module output. The
input is referenced to –Vin. Applying a low-level ground
signal to this pin disables the module’s outputs. A high
impedance enables the module’s outputs. If not used the
pin should be left unconnected.
Vo1:
The positive regulated power output voltage, which is
referenced to the COM node.
Vo2:
The negative regulated power output voltage, which is
referenced to the COM node.
COM:
The secondary return reference for the module’s two
regulated output voltages. It is dc isolated from the +Vin
and –Vin input supply pins.
±Vo Adjust:
Using a single resistor, this pin allows the
module’s complementary output voltages to be adjusted
higher or lower than their preset value. If not used, this
pin should be left open circuit. Consult the related appli-
cation note for further information.
